Break-glass access: Inkrun printer-spooler microservice. Scope for security review: emergency access applies only when the spooler deadlocks and normal admin tokens are unreachable. Procedure: open a sev-1, obtain verbal sign-off from the duty officer, then SSH to the jump host and invoke the break-glass wrapper. All sessions are recorded and expire after 30 minutes. Keys rotate after every use. Reviewers should confirm audit completeness quarterly. The sealed emergency bundle on the jump host unlocks with the recovery passphrase below.

unlock words, bawef-kahap: sorax-sorir-quenys-aldok

Handover Note — Directors' Transition (for sales leads)

From: outgoing director. To: incoming director.

Key open item: the joint venture proposal with Karsten Mills covering the Elmsworth region. Terms drafted; revenue split still contested (they want 60/40). Their lead negotiator is cautious — don't rush him. Our counter goes out next week. Sales leads should hold all Elmsworth prospecting until terms settle. The commercial position driving our stance is summarised below.

internal memo for tagef-hadup: Gross margin on Ulaath came in at 15 percent against a plan of 5 percent. Only 7 of the 120 pilot accounts renewed Ulaath, so a churn review is set for October 15.

Q: Why does the old Quillbase ORM layer still exist alongside the new repository pattern?
A: Migration is incremental; legacy models are frozen and wrapped, not rewritten. Add new queries only through the repository interfaces. The shadow-comparison job flags divergence nightly. To unlock the migration tooling, use the passphrase below.

strongbox words: druvan-lamys-eliius-jorax-istox-soreth-ulays-gilix-ralix-oliiel-norwyn-casvan-praius